Методика

To a solution of 960 mg (6.31 mmol) of 86 in 6 mL DMF was added 0.62 mL (7.57 mmol) pyridine and 0.78 mL (8.27 mmol) acetic anhydride. The reaction was allowed to stir overnight at room temperature. After 16 hours, starting material still remained. The reaction mixture was heated at 75° C. for 3 hours. The solvent was removed under reduced pressure to yield a yellow oil which was purified by flash chromatography, on silica gel, eluting with 1:3 ether/petroleum ether to yield 1.12 g (91%) of 87 as an oil. 1H NMR (CDCl3) δ3.87 (d, J=6.2 Hz, 2H), 2.06 (d, J=4.3 Hz, 2H), 2.03 (s, 3H), 1.98-1.93 (m, 1H), 1.92-1.83 (m, 2H), 1.83-1.74 (m, 2H), 1.63-1.36 (m, 2H), 1.12-0.90 (m, 4H); 13C NMR (CDCl3) δ 171.7, 83.7, 69.9, 69.6, 37.4, 37.3, 32.1, 29.7, 26.5, 21.4; APCI m/z (rel intensity) 195 (M+, 30), 153 (M+, 70), 135 (M+, 100).
